/*
* Kernel virtual memory layout
*/
/*
* The topmost virtual addresses are used to allocate Virtually Mapped
* Linear Page Tables (VM LPT).
* All page tables is virtually mapped into the same virtual space as kernel
* Definition of Virtually Mapped Linear Page Table base address.
* Virtual page table lives at the end of virtual addresses space
* 0x0000 ff80 0000 0000 - 0x0000 ffff ffff ffff all PTs virtual space:
*
* 0x0000 ff80 0000 0000 - 0x0000 ffff bfff ffff first-level PTs (PTEs)
* 0x0000 ffff c000 0000 - 0x0000 ffff ffdf ffff second-level PTs (PMDs)
* 0x0000 ffff ffe0 0000 - 0x0000 ffff ffff efff third-level PTs (PUDs)
* 0x0000 ffff ffff f000 - 0x0000 ffff ffff fffe root-fourth-level PTs (PGD)
* 0x0000 ffff ffff ffff - root-fourth-level itself PGD
*/
#define KERNEL_VPTB_BASE_ADDR 0x0000ff8000000000UL
#ifndef __ASSEMBLY__
#define KERNEL_PPTB_BASE_ADDR ((e2k_addr_t)boot_root_pt)
#else
#define KERNEL_PPTB_BASE_ADDR (boot_root_pt)
#endif /* !(__ASSEMBLY__) */

/*
* Area dedicated for kernel resident image virtual space and virtual space
* to allocate and load kernel modules.
* Both this areas should be within 2 ** 30 bits of virtual adresses to provide
* call of extern functions based on literal displacement DISP
* 0x0000 e200 0000 0000 - 0x0000 e200 3fff ffff kernel image area with modules
* 0x0000 e200 0000 0000 - 0x0000 e200 0xxx x000 kernel image area
* xxx x defined by kernel_image_size
* 0x0000 e200 0xxx x000 - 0x0000 e200 3fff ffff area to load modules
*/
#define NATIVE_KERNEL_IMAGE_AREA_BASE 0x0000e20000000000
#define KERNEL_IMAGE_PGD_INDEX pgd_index(E2K_KERNEL_IMAGE_AREA_BASE)
#define E2K_KERNEL_IMAGE_AREA_SIZE kernel_image_size
#define E2K_MODULES_START _PAGE_ALIGN_DOWN( \
(E2K_KERNEL_IMAGE_AREA_BASE + \
E2K_KERNEL_IMAGE_AREA_SIZE), \
E2K_KERNEL_PAGE_SIZE)
#define E2K_MODULES_END (E2K_KERNEL_IMAGE_AREA_BASE + (1 << 30))
#define E2K_KERNEL_AREAS_SIZE 0x0000000040000000UL /* 2 ** 30 */
